What Is a Certified Refurbished iPad?
A Certified Refurbished iPad is a pre-owned device that has been inspected, repaired, and tested by Apple or authorized technicians to meet strict quality standards. These devices often come with a warranty, similar to new products, and are sold through official channels or trusted retailers. They typically include a new battery, new outer shell, and are free from functional defects.
Pros of Buying a Certified Refurbished iPad Pro M2
- Cost Savings: Certified Refurbished models are usually significantly cheaper than brand-new devices.
- Quality Assurance: Devices undergo rigorous testing and come with a warranty, ensuring reliability.
- Environmental Impact: Buying refurbished reduces electronic waste and supports sustainability.
- Availability: Some models or configurations may be sold out as new, but available refurbished.
Cons of Buying a Certified Refurbished iPad Pro M2
- Cosmetic Imperfections: Refurbished devices may have minor scratches or scuffs.
- Limited Stock: Availability depends on previous sales and inventory.
- Potential for Older Batches: Some refurbished units may be from earlier production runs, though still functional.
- Resale Value: Refurbished devices may have lower resale value than new ones.

Tips for Buying a Certified Refurbished iPad
- Buy directly from Apple or authorized refurbishers to ensure quality and warranty.
- Check the warranty period and return policy.
- Inspect the device thoroughly upon receipt for any cosmetic damage.
- Verify the serial number and refurbishment status through official channels.
